diff options
author | Paul de Vrieze <pauldv@gentoo.org> | 2003-06-19 21:24:18 +0000 |
---|---|---|
committer | Paul de Vrieze <pauldv@gentoo.org> | 2003-06-19 21:24:18 +0000 |
commit | 32d7450e7883331608280a4509b5caa85d759dc3 (patch) | |
tree | 6adf514db237c7d14697537b2c066bd63314b56d /app-office | |
parent | bumping to stable (diff) | |
download | gentoo-2-32d7450e7883331608280a4509b5caa85d759dc3.tar.gz gentoo-2-32d7450e7883331608280a4509b5caa85d759dc3.tar.bz2 gentoo-2-32d7450e7883331608280a4509b5caa85d759dc3.zip |
Fix #22593 by touching the installation tree. This ensures that the different ebuild revisions will have "different" files for what portage is concerned
Diffstat (limited to 'app-office')
-rw-r--r-- | app-office/openoffice-bin/ChangeLog | 7 | ||||
-rw-r--r-- | app-office/openoffice-bin/Manifest | 6 | ||||
-rw-r--r-- | app-office/openoffice-bin/openoffice-bin-1.1_beta-r1.ebuild | 16 | ||||
-rw-r--r-- | app-office/openoffice-bin/openoffice-bin-1.1_beta2.ebuild | 18 |
4 files changed, 38 insertions, 9 deletions
diff --git a/app-office/openoffice-bin/ChangeLog b/app-office/openoffice-bin/ChangeLog index 6c03de14a5d3..bfb3dcab86c6 100644 --- a/app-office/openoffice-bin/ChangeLog +++ b/app-office/openoffice-bin/ChangeLog @@ -1,6 +1,11 @@ # ChangeLog for app-office/openoffice-bin # Copyright 2002-2003 Gentoo Technologies, Inc.;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/app-office/openoffice-bin/ChangeLog,v 1.19 2003/06/19 20:50:18 pauldv Exp $ +# $Header: /var/cvsroot/gentoo-x86/app-office/openoffice-bin/ChangeLog,v 1.20 2003/06/19 21:24:10 pauldv Exp $ + + 19 Jun 2003; Paul de Vrieze <pauldv@gentoo.org> + openoffice-bin-1.1_beta-r1.ebuild, openoffice-bin-1.1_beta2.ebuild: + Make sure that the timestamps of files are updated so the files are not + removed when portage believes it are old files:#22593 *openoffice-bin-1.1_beta2 (19 Jun 2003) diff --git a/app-office/openoffice-bin/Manifest b/app-office/openoffice-bin/Manifest index 97f90cfa36e3..0729a31713a7 100644 --- a/app-office/openoffice-bin/Manifest +++ b/app-office/openoffice-bin/Manifest @@ -1,12 +1,12 @@ -MD5 8b9a7b46a74362b5a749e664a9e950c2 ChangeLog 4051 +MD5 53f46a3a8b2b766d3c8a753e1cf47d8c ChangeLog 4302 MD5 583bb2a3fcf66696f1c3c389874b82c9 openoffice-bin-1.0.0-r3.ebuild 2912 MD5 b221cf945d38e9e31215107f8d084063 openoffice-bin-1.0.1.ebuild 5603 MD5 7641bbaef9471705b1ed80f92485d707 openoffice-bin-1.0.2.ebuild 6176 MD5 d75508db43d161514ce1f1288c5d67d2 openoffice-bin-1.0.3.ebuild 6177 MD5 286e13ebb4c41e2b2a502ac3b12fa6b4 openoffice-bin-1.0.3.1.ebuild 6448 -MD5 ceb4d00de66bf00ce512ed115b798a4e openoffice-bin-1.1_beta-r1.ebuild 5977 +MD5 4c18a84bc75b5859b4ffd053f8762759 openoffice-bin-1.1_beta-r1.ebuild 6254 MD5 1d8dc5e17ece7fe099b2297b2fe64d04 openoffice-bin-1.1_beta.ebuild 5963 -MD5 5dcfed00f1688ad3b651210a34f50d2e openoffice-bin-1.1_beta2.ebuild 5994 +MD5 4bd3dd7b3ac4470c65401f5b99e2e6c2 openoffice-bin-1.1_beta2.ebuild 6271 MD5 9f6fa2caffbec422160157fb68966b37 files/digest-openoffice-bin-1.0.0-r3 82 MD5 9f9a6ba9924997dd5a42c2b374ea6aa8 files/digest-openoffice-bin-1.0.1 165 MD5 6bb2dccd6a53a5457be6670d628c77d3 files/digest-openoffice-bin-1.0.2 168 diff --git a/app-office/openoffice-bin/openoffice-bin-1.1_beta-r1.ebuild b/app-office/openoffice-bin/openoffice-bin-1.1_beta-r1.ebuild index 82bd0f599847..e367fabcb440 100644 --- a/app-office/openoffice-bin/openoffice-bin-1.1_beta-r1.ebuild +++ b/app-office/openoffice-bin/openoffice-bin-1.1_beta-r1.ebuild @@ -1,6 +1,6 @@ # Copyright 1999-2003 Gentoo Technologies, Inc. #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/app-office/openoffice-bin/openoffice-bin-1.1_beta-r1.ebuild,v 1.1 2003/06/08 10:45:55 pauldv Exp $ +# $Header: /var/cvsroot/gentoo-x86/app-office/openoffice-bin/openoffice-bin-1.1_beta-r1.ebuild,v 1.2 2003/06/19 21:24:10 pauldv Exp $ IUSE="kde gnome" @@ -30,6 +30,15 @@ SRC_URI="x86? ( http://ny1.mirror.openoffice.org/stable/${MY_PV}/OOo_${MY_PV}_Li HOMEPAGE="http://www.openoffice.org" DEPEND="virtual/glibc + sys-apps/findutils + >=dev-lang/perl-5.0 + virtual/x11 + app-arch/zip + app-arch/unzip + || ( >=virtual/jdk-1.3.1 >=virtual/jre-1.3.1 ) + !app-office/openoffice" + +$DEPEND="virtual/glibc >=dev-lang/perl-5.0 virtual/x11 app-arch/zip @@ -163,7 +172,7 @@ src_install() { doins ${kdeloc}/.order dodir /usr/share # Install the icons and mime info - cp -a ${D}${INSTDIR}/share/kde/net/mimelnk/share/* ${D}/usr/share + cp -r ${D}${INSTDIR}/share/kde/net/mimelnk/share/* ${D}/usr/share for x in ${kdeloc}/*.desktop do @@ -187,6 +196,9 @@ src_install() { keepdir ${INSTDIR}/user/config/registry/instance/org/openoffice/{Office,ucb} keepdir ${INSTDIR}/user/psprint/{driver,fontmetric} keepdir ${INSTDIR}/user/{autocorr,backup,plugin,store,temp,template} + + #touch files to make portage uninstalling happy (#22593) + find ${D} -type f -exec touch {} \; } pkg_preinst() { diff --git a/app-office/openoffice-bin/openoffice-bin-1.1_beta2.ebuild b/app-office/openoffice-bin/openoffice-bin-1.1_beta2.ebuild index 3ddab8d0657a..e44e06399af3 100644 --- a/app-office/openoffice-bin/openoffice-bin-1.1_beta2.ebuild +++ b/app-office/openoffice-bin/openoffice-bin-1.1_beta2.ebuild @@ -1,6 +1,6 @@ # Copyright 1999-2003 Gentoo Technologies, Inc. #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/app-office/openoffice-bin/openoffice-bin-1.1_beta2.ebuild,v 1.1 2003/06/19 20:50:18 pauldv Exp $ +# $Header: /var/cvsroot/gentoo-x86/app-office/openoffice-bin/openoffice-bin-1.1_beta2.ebuild,v 1.2 2003/06/19 21:24:10 pauldv Exp $ IUSE="kde gnome" @@ -29,7 +29,16 @@ SRC_URI="x86? ( http://vlaai.snt.utwente.nl/pub/software/openoffice/stable/${MY_ ppc? ( ftp://ftp.yellowdoglinux.com/pub/yellowdog/software/openoffice/OOo_${MY_PV}_LinuxPowerPC_installer.tar.gz )" HOMEPAGE="http://www.openoffice.org" -DEPEND="virtual/glibc +DEPEND="sys-apps/findutils + virtual/glibc + >=dev-lang/perl-5.0 + virtual/x11 + app-arch/zip + app-arch/unzip + || ( >=virtual/jdk-1.3.1 >=virtual/jre-1.3.1 ) + !app-office/openoffice" + +RDEPEND="virtual/glibc >=dev-lang/perl-5.0 virtual/x11 app-arch/zip @@ -162,7 +171,7 @@ src_install() { doins ${kdeloc}/.order dodir /usr/share # Install the icons and mime info - cp -a ${D}${INSTDIR}/share/kde/net/share/mimelnk ${D}${INSTDIR}/share/kde/net/share/icons ${D}/usr/share + cp -r ${D}${INSTDIR}/share/kde/net/share/mimelnk ${D}${INSTDIR}/share/kde/net/share/icons ${D}/usr/share for x in ${kdeloc}/*.desktop do @@ -187,6 +196,9 @@ src_install() { keepdir ${INSTDIR}/user/registry/res/en-us/org/openoffice/{Office,ucb} keepdir ${INSTDIR}/user/psprint/{driver,fontmetric} keepdir ${INSTDIR}/user/{autocorr,backup,plugin,store,temp,template} + + #touch files to make portage uninstalling happy (#22593) + find ${D} -type f -exec touch {} \; } pkg_preinst() { |